sofaBoot
代码狩猎者
学习至上
展开
-
sofaBoot实用(3):用zookeeper实现发布订阅模式
1、使用场景 当一个对象的改变,需要通知其他对象而且不知道要通知多少个对象,可以使用发布订阅模式 。在分布式中的应用有配置管理(Configuration Management) 、集群管理(Group Membership)/服务发现。 a、配置管理(Configuration Management) 如果集群中的机器的程序配置都是一样的,而且需要动态修改,我们可以使用发布和订阅模式,把配置做统一的管理。 故名思议就是一方把数据发布出来,...转载 2020-12-06 15:01:03 · 293 阅读 · 0 评论 -
sofaBoot实用(1):简单demo程序
sofaBoot的功能:1、增强SpringBoot的健康检查能力针对 Spring Boot 缺少 Readiness Check 能力的情况,SOFABoot 增加了 Spring Boot 现有的健康检查的能力,提供了 Readiness Check 的能力。利用 Readiness Check 的能力,SOFAStack 下各种中间件只有在 Readiness Check 通过之后,才将流量引入到应用的实例中,比如 RPC,只有在 Readiness Check 通过之后,才会向服务注册中心转载 2020-12-02 18:09:13 · 1157 阅读 · 1 评论 -
sofaBoot实用(2):整合zookeeper
在前文的基础上,添加zookeeper集群配置1、引入sofaBoot相关依赖sofaBoot使用一系列后缀为-sofa-boot-starter来标识的中间件服务<dependency> <groupId>com.alipay.sofa</groupId> <artifactId>rpc-sofa-boot-starter</artifactId></dependency>2、选择zookeeper原创 2020-12-06 02:42:22 · 427 阅读 · 0 评论